Windham is located in New Hampshire. Windham, New Hampshire has a population of 15,327. Windham is more family-centric than the surrounding county with 39% households with children. The county percentage for households with children is 27%. The median household income in Windham, New Hampshire is $150,247. WebThe unemployment rate in Windham is 2.9% (U.S. avg. is 6.0%). Recent job growth is Positive. Windham jobs have increased by 2.1%. More Economy. COST OF LIVING Compared to the rest of the country, Windham's cost of living is 35.9% higher than the U.S. average. The population at the 2024 census was 15,817, up from 13,592 in 2010. See more The area was initially home to the Pawtucket Native Americans. Scots-Irish immigrants began to settle in the area in 1719. The region was known as "Nutfield," and included what are now the neighboring towns of See more Windham is situated in Rockingham County in southeastern New Hampshire, approximately 3 miles (5 km) north of the Massachusetts border. It is accessible from Exit 3 of Interstate 93.
